Winding Gulf is a river[1].
Key Facts
- Winding Gulf is located in Raleigh County[2].
- Winding Gulf is in the country of United States[3].
- Winding Gulf's instance of is recorded as river[4].
- Winding Gulf's mouth of the watercourse is recorded as Guyandotte River[5].

- Winding Gulf's drainage basin is recorded as Ohio River drainage basin[11].
